**Q: Do the Bramblewist SDKs for Kestrel and Ondine have feature parity?**

Not fully. The Kestrel SDK supports envelope encryption and key rotation; Ondine lags one release behind on rotation. Both enforce identical certificate pinning. Parity is tracked in the Hollis matrix each sprint. For audit access to the sealed parity vault, the recovery passphrase appears directly below.

strongbox words: druvan-lamys-eliius-jorax-istox-soreth-ulays-gilix-ralix-oliiel-norwyn-casvan-praius

Handover for the Bellridge timetable solver, release 4.2. The constraint engine now handles split lunch periods, but the room-capacity check is feature-flagged off pending QA at two pilot schools. Do not ship with the flag enabled until the Harrowfield dataset passes regression. Rollback steps and the flag inventory are kept current on the internal page below.

operations page: https://confluence.lumiclabs.internal/projects/display/browse/projects/b6be

// Heads up for new folks: the Quillhaven metrics endpoint has flaky
// DNS resolution inside our staging mesh. The resolver occasionally
// returns stale records after a redeploy, so this client is configured
// with a 5s DNS cache TTL and three retries with jitter. Do not
// "simplify" this by removing the retry wrapper — it will look fine
// locally and fail under load. The client below authenticates to the
// Quillhaven collector with the following key.

API key for bageg-kajef: vxb2-ss

Handover Note — Annual Billing

Hey — passing you the annual billing switch for Lanternworks. Migration scripts are tested, finance comms drafted, and proration logic signed off. Main open item: handling mid-cycle upgrades for legacy Emberline accounts. Keep an eye on refund volume the first month. Everything else is in the shared tracker. The sensitive strategy piece sits right below.

management briefing: Headcount on the Pelath team goes from 29 to 101 by the end of April. Gross margin on Pelath came in at 63 percent against a plan of 41 percent.